The Original "Hot Felon"

You might remember Jeremy Meeks from his viral mugshot back in 2014. With his chiseled features and piercing blue eyes, it's no surprise that the internet dubbed him the "Hot Felon." But Jeremy's story is about more than just a viral photo. It's about a man who found fame and fortune in the most unexpected way, and the racial dynamics that have shaped his journey.

From the Streets to the Spotlight

Jeremy Meeks was born and raised in California. His childhood was far from easy. Growing up in a tough neighborhood, he got involved with the wrong crowd and ended up in and out of trouble with the law. In 2014, he was arrested for gun possession and gang activity, leading to that now-famous mugshot.

But little did Jeremy know, his life was about to take a dramatic turn. His mugshot went viral, gaining millions of views and catapulting him to unexpected fame. Overnight, Jeremy Meeks became a global phenomenon, a symbol of the internet's strange fascination with felons and their looks.
